Re: Is AMD Comparable to Intel Right Now?
AMD is lacking behind Intel currently. Intels dual core and quad core procs outperform the AMD offerings.
But you can buy an AMD system with say a AMD X2 6000 chip that will last you for a couple years if you pair it with a quality GPU. Most of us run into a GPU limit well before we run into a CPU bottleneck.
If you really want the quad core, the AMD chips are called phenom and can be found by searching for chips to fit the AM2+ Socket on newegg.
